Output e5ef4bada63c064c3537ed4faaafd6feb8994039139052a538231c593e3acac9:0

value
17262302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8570c7f728941db77f6f9808ab86671a8015b239 OP_EQUAL
address
3DrauE63RBFyqnm2zZ6y8tbXSjjBLxysmY
transaction
e5ef4bada63c064c3537ed4faaafd6feb8994039139052a538231c593e3acac9
spent
true